BUPARTS.com
New nitrogen oxygen sensor 22303390  for Volvo  border
Click to zoom

New nitrogen oxygen sensor 22303390 for Volvo border

Category: AUTO PARTS

0.0(1 Review)

$220.00

SKU: BP586241681122

In Stock

New nitrogen oxygen sensor 22303390 for Volvo border

Related Products